santa-san |
Отправлено: 13.11.2003, 18:34 |
|
Ученик-кочегар
Группа: Участник
Сообщений: 18
|
как передать в процедуру указатель на структуру типа FILE |
|
Admin |
Отправлено: 16.11.2003, 15:27 |
|
Владимир
Группа: Администратор
Сообщений: 1190
|
А в чем подвох ? Как обычно.
CODE |
#include <stdio.h>
void aaa(FILE* fl);
void __fastcall TForm1::Button1Click(TObject *Sender)
{
FILE* fl;
fl = fopen("c:\\myFile.txt","r");
aaa(fl); // передаем в процедуру указатель на FILE
}
//---------------------------------------------------------------------------
void aaa(FILE *myfl)
{
char buf[20];
fread(buf, 15, 1, myfl);
ShowMessage(buf);
fclose(myfl);
}
//--------------------------------------------------------------------------
|
|
|